Picking the right drying method for your Briggsdale business after a water disaster can feel like choosing from a huge menu when you're already stressed and hungry. Every building is different, so the way we dry a small office will be different from how we handle a large warehouse after a pipe burst. For instance, a school might need really quiet equipment so classes can keep going, while a restaurant needs us to work fast to avoid losing business.
One common approach is surface drying, which is great for tackling moisture on floors and walls you can easily see, and this often involves dehumidifiers and air movers strategically placed for maximum airflow. However, sometimes water hides inside walls or under floors, and that calls for something more. Injectidry systems use specialized tools to push dry air into these hidden spots, sucking out the moisture without tearing everything apart. Think of it like a doctor using tiny tools to fix a problem inside your body instead of doing major surgery.
Thermal drying uses heat to speed things up, but it's a bit like using a powerful oven, so we have to be careful not to damage anything. It is especially useful in situations when you need to ensure you get to those hard-to-reach places. There are three main ways to dry buildings after they get wet. Think of it like this: we need to get the water out! The three main types of drying are evaporation, dehumidification, and temperature control. Evaporation is when the water turns into a gas, like steam from a hot shower. Dehumidification is when we suck the water out of the air, like a sponge soaking up water. Temperature control means we use heat or cooling to help the water evaporate faster. In Briggsdale, using these three methods together helps dry buildings quickly and prevent mold.

The most common drying method in Briggsdale for commercial buildings after water damage is using dehumidifiers and air movers. Dehumidifiers pull moisture from the air, and air movers help the air circulate so everything dries faster and more evenly. This combination is like a one-two punch against wetness, preventing mold and further damage to the building's structure and contents.
The most accurate way to dry a building in Briggsdale after water damage is with a method called applied structural drying. This means using science and special tools to dry everything completely. Instead of just drying what you see, experts check inside walls and floors to make sure no hidden water is left. They use meters to measure how much water is in the materials and powerful fans and heaters to remove the moisture. By carefully monitoring the drying process and adjusting their methods, they ensure the structure is thoroughly dry, preventing mold and further damage.
